The world's most versatile open-source parametric 3D modeler for professional-grade engineering.
FreeCAD is a highly extensible, open-source parametric 3D modeler designed for mechanical engineering, product design, and architectural BIM workflows. In 2026, its market position is defined by its architectural maturity, leveraging the Open CASCADE Technology (OCCT) geometry kernel and a comprehensive Python-based modular system. Unlike proprietary competitors, FreeCAD provides full data sovereignty and deep-level customization through its multi-workbench architecture. Its technical ecosystem allows users to transition seamlessly between Sketcher-based constraint modeling and specialized workbenches for Finite Element Method (FEM) analysis, Computational Fluid Dynamics (CFD), and CNC path generation (CAM). With the recent stabilization of the Topological Naming Issue and integration with AI-assisted generative design plugins via its Python API, FreeCAD 2026 serves as a critical infrastructure tool for decentralized manufacturing and engineering firms looking to eliminate SaaS subscription risks. Its ability to import/export standard formats like STEP, IGES, and OBJ, combined with its programmatic geometry generation capabilities, makes it an essential tool for automated engineering pipelines and complex assembly management.
A sophisticated geometric constraint solver that allows users to define shapes based on dimensions, tangency, and symmetry.
Verified feedback from the global deployment network.
Post queries, share implementation strategies, and help other users.
Almost every UI action in FreeCAD is accessible via an underlying Python command, allowing for total UI automation.
Integrates CalculiX and Gmsh to perform mechanical stress, thermal, and frequency analysis within the CAD environment.
Generates G-Code for CNC machines directly from 3D models with support for drilling, milling, and profiling.
A fully IFC-compliant workflow for architectural design, supporting walls, beams, and structural elements.
Internal spreadsheet workbench allows users to drive model dimensions using formulas and external data tables.
Uses the industrial-grade OCCT kernel for B-Rep (Boundary Representation) modeling.
Engineers needing to create a complex bracket for 3D printing without recurring costs.
Registry Updated:2/7/2026
Export to STL
Validating the structural integrity of a load-bearing beam under specific stress conditions.
Architects creating building plans that require IFC compatibility for collaboration.